Texas Instruments Production Test Engineer in Dallas, Texas
Description
We can't predict what the future holds, but we know Texas Instruments will have a part in shaping it.
This position offers a great opportunity to work on industry leading processor devices, targeted for broad applications in ADAS and Industrial markets. In this role, you’ll be a member of a cross-functional team working on new and innovative DfT (Design-for-Test) techniques, to drive low cost test solutions for Complex / Analog IPs, for high volume production testing using Advantest & Teradyne ATE platforms. You’ll work on cutting-edge CMOS process technology nodes 16nm moving to 8nm, targeting a wide breadth of product offerings from high performance and high cost to low power and low cost.
Responsibilities include:
As a member of the Sitara Product & Test Engineering Team, you’ll be required to own, participate, lead, and drive below activities:
Primary responsibility will include New Product Development and Bring-up on ATE.
This includes participating in Product DFT/Design Reviews at Pre-PG to outline ATE Test Requirements and enabling max-DFT for reduced cost ATE test solution.
Post-PG responsibilities include Silicon Bring-up, Debug and executing Post-silicon validation activities on ATE as Characterization & Qualification.
During these various stages of Post-Silicon validation, you will be required to interact with various cross-functional teams as Program Management, QRE/CQE, Design, and Bench Characterization and Apps development teams
Will actively own or be part of a team that owns ATE Test Solutions, including HW design, socket design, Resource Allocation, Board Schematic, Layout, and Diagnostic code.
Will own product from bring-up to RTM and also own all the Product Entitlement goals for MPY, FTY, Test-Cost, and OTCs.
Document gaps, lessons learned, and best practices with Design DFT teams to address on future products
Having additional knowledge of Analog, Trim, High Speed Interfaces (PCIe, JESD, LVDS, CSI, DSI, QSPI), Power Management, massive multi-site, and/or I/Ps requiring Safety & Security is considered a plus.
